We started by transforming two public schools in Abuja. What began as planting quickly became something deeper.
Students showed up early to water plants. Teachers used gardens as classrooms. Parents became curious.
We realised public space is powerful when activated.
That realisation shaped everything we do now. We don't just plant trees. We create ecosystems where communities thrive, where schools become classrooms without walls, where food security meets climate action.
Today, we work across Lagos, Abuja, and beyond—partnering with schools, institutions, and organisations ready to imagine their spaces differently. Every project is grounded in the same belief: urban greening is a practical pathway to dignity, resilience, and hope.
